Namibia, land of contrasts, has dramatic

scenery, excellent hotels and exciting activities. This yet to be discovered destination offers a highly memorable incentive experience.

A country like no other, Namibia's startling landscape ranges from shimmering dunes to vast open spaces where the game roams wild and free.

Direct flights to the capital, Windhoek, now

operate 3 times a week from London. Connections are also available via other cities in southern Africa, opening up the possibility of a 2 centre experience. The best time to visit is between May and September.

 

Windhoek, said by many to be the nicest and

probably the safest capital in Africa, is compact and offers interesting places to shop, street cafes and traditional markets. For fine gourmet dining and skyline views of the town, we recommend Leo's restaurant at the Hotel Heinitzburg.

The country's gems include Etosha National Park to the north, one of the biggest game reserves on the planet. Because water is so scarce the wildlife keeps close to the water holes allowing fantastic opportunities for game viewing.

Swakopmund is a fascinating coastal resort

town cooled by the mist which frequently billows in from the ocean, affording a cooler contrast to the heat of the interior. The Swakopmund Hotel, a beautifully restored old railway station, is an elegant accommodation option. Spectacular sand dunes to the south are a sensational location for extreme sports.
